FieldEase - Remote Data Entry

At the job site remotely enter important job data and information into FieldEase throughout the day and at the end transmit your data back to the office. Updated information from the office can also be sent to the job site to keep your data current.

Benefits include:

  • Accurate timecard information - employee hours logged
  • Itemized equipment usage - billable per job
  • Updating units complete - verify completion time
  • Update percent complete - verify schedule issues
  • Update cost to complete - accurate resource management
  • Tracking job costs more accurately - bill for time, materials and services

Transmitting data in this way allows project managers and superintendents flexibility to spend more time managing their crews in the field and less time shuffling and tracking paperwork between the office and the job site. This enables a more accurate tracking of job costs and schedules helping keep projects on time and on budget.

Real time management of costs helps everyone make better decisions including where more resources may be needed or excess resources are available for reassignment.

FieldEase has built-in security features and that provides limited access to restricted data. Rest assured that your important data will be protected.
